A Practical Approach to Hybrid Coronary Revascularization.
Twinkle Singh1, Karnika Ayinapudi, Ayush Motwani
1From the Section of Cardiology, Department of Medicine, Tulane University School of Medicine; Tulane University Heart and Vascular Institute, New Orleans, LA.
Hybrid coronary revascularization (HCR) combines surgical bypass and percutaneous procedures. Modifying the surgical approach and timing of percutaneous intervention can increase HCR adoption for multivessel coronary artery disease.

Background:
- Hybrid coronary revascularization (HCR) integrates surgical and percutaneous coronary revascularization but faces limited adoption.
- Current HCR protocols often involve technically demanding minimally invasive surgery and specialized hybrid operating rooms.
Purpose of the Study:
- To review current Hybrid coronary revascularization protocols.
- To identify barriers to widespread Hybrid coronary revascularization adoption.
- To propose modifications to facilitate Hybrid coronary revascularization use.
Main Methods:
- Review of existing Hybrid coronary revascularization protocols and literature.
- Analysis of surgical approaches, specifically the left internal mammary artery (LIMA) graft to the left anterior descending artery (LAD).
- Evaluation of the timing of percutaneous coronary revascularization relative to surgical intervention.
Main Results:
- The minimally invasive surgical approach for Hybrid coronary revascularization is technically challenging.
- Limited availability of hybrid operating rooms restricts same-day percutaneous coronary revascularization.
- A median sternotomy approach for LIMA-LAD grafting combined with delayed percutaneous revascularization is suggested.
Conclusions:
- Modifying the surgical approach to median sternotomy for LIMA-LAD grafting can simplify the procedure.
- Delaying percutaneous coronary revascularization may overcome logistical barriers.
- These modifications could promote wider adoption of Hybrid coronary revascularization for suitable patients with multivessel coronary artery disease.
